Transaction 8abc8c0f31304159a8475c0647016107b02d0575d3b63e248e877b6f35263c31
1 Input
1 Output
-
8abc8c0f31304159a8475c0647016107b02d0575d3b63e248e877b6f35263c31:0
- value
- 2873587
- script pubkey
- OP_0 OP_PUSHBYTES_20 18cd0b786b1bac3b8cbb1eb9dc520d6811905cbd
- address
- bc1qrrxsk7rtrwkrhr9mr6uac5sddqgeqh9avu8jxe